0

我有一个 SSIS 包,它只包含一项任务:备份数据库。通过更改要使用的连接和/或连接字符串,我可以毫无问题地更改要以编程方式(C#)备份的数据库。当我想更改备份文件的位置时出现问题:似乎我无法为此目的定义变量,我的谷歌搜索没有产生关于如何以编程方式更改任务的“备份文件夹”值的富有成果的结果.

有什么解决办法吗?

4

1 回答 1

2

您可能想尝试此解决方案。

  1. 拖放一个Foreach 循环容器并定义一个集合,其中包含将保存备份文件的路径
  2. 在“变量映射”选项卡中定义一个变量,该变量将保存备份文件的位置
  3. 在Foreach 循环容器内放置一个备份数据库任务
  4. 转到备份数据库任务的属性,打开表达式窗口。选择DestinationAutoFolderPath并在表达式窗口中使用先前定义的变量。

完毕。

于 2013-07-25T14:18:12.693 回答